Does anyone know what the faster payment withdrawal limits are for the Furness BS double access Saver to an external account when online?0
-
liger said:Does anyone know what the faster payment withdrawal limits are for the Furness BS double access Saver to an external account when online?£5,000 to do online I believe. I had to arrange a transfer by telephone on Saturday as it was over this amount, and that's how I found out.I came, I saw, I melted0
-
As Snowman said ... £5000 online, but you can ring up and they will do any amount. The strange thing is that I was told by their live chat that you can do 3 x upto £5000 on the same day on the app and they said it only counts as one withdrawal, even on a double access account!
